Originally Posted by mccstevie
Can anyone recommend a small,quality air compressor to pack on the bike. Saw a small Slime model for $15 today but looked pretty cheap. If I gotta haul it,it better work when I need it.
Buy any cheap small one and try it in your garage before you pack it away in the saddlebag.
If it works at home, it will work on a trip.
